Transaction 2307586b0716964423f117f8074e2dbfb0c1615096233b2276113129a8520d98
1 Input
1 Output
-
2307586b0716964423f117f8074e2dbfb0c1615096233b2276113129a8520d98:0
- value
- 573970
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81cc08cd2471d534c90852f5fc5afc766c10fede OP_EQUAL
- address
- 3DXKWr64L75deAb2MAizgN6sj26CHZBzT2